Abstract :
Two types of behavior-based penetration testing model of the network and their vulnerabilities were discussed in this paper. The paper provides a comprehensive method which includes three phases and a model based on behavior anomaly and detection. It can discover the attacks testing from the network access activities. The goal of this paper is intended to provide insight into the special networking attacks and offer preventive measures for thwarting. By developing a more thorough understanding of these types of attacks, it provides an armament of defensive measures and knowledge to lessen the penetration testing and vulnerabilities being exploited. A realistic model was presented which comprised a variety of issues and counter measures including a basic process how these threats evolve, based on vulnerabilities, scanning and behavior anomaly detection.
